People use metal detectors as instruments designed to detect the presence of metal embedded in the soil in aquatic environments or within other materials. They operate by emitting a magnetic field and detecting the response from any metal it encounters. Today’s detectors can discern valuable items from junk filter out clutter and offer depth readings. This blend of technology and exploration has made metal detecting a widely practiced hobby around the world.
At the core of a metal detector is a set of electromagnetic coils that transmit electromagnetic fields and pick up feedback. As the user moves the detector over an area it sends a magnetic field into the ground. If a metal item is present it disrupts the magnetic field and creates interference that is detected. The detector then notifies the user through a tone. There are different types of metal detectors including Very Low Frequency Pulse Induction and BFO each optimized for specific environments. For instance PI detectors are ideal for saltwater beaches due to their resistance to interference.
Using a metal detector offers more than technical interest; it’s often a journey into history. Treasure hunters explore battlefields in search of items from the past. Each item tells a story whether it’s a century-old coin or a piece of jewelry. Ethical detectorists get landowner approval and report noteworthy discoveries to the appropriate organizations. Since many areas have heritage policies it's essential to follow responsible practices when metal detecting.
With advances in technology metal detecting is now more user-friendly than ever. Entry-level models cost as little as under $200 making it easy for anyone to start. On the other end professional machines come equipped with custom settings like discrimination modes. These features help users filter unwanted targets and get better results. Additional tools like pinpointers make detecting easier and protect the environment.
Aside from recreational detecting metal detectors are important in security. Screening agents use them in public buildings to check for weapons. Utility crews rely on them to avoid damaging buried lines before digging. Archaeologists employ specialized detectors to find buried relics without disturbing other materials. In disaster zones metal detectors help locate shrapnel proving their value in emergency response. These varied applications highlight how metal detecting supports preservation in real-world scenarios.
